Drew christopher brees ( b r iː z ; born january 15, 1979) is an american former football quarterback who played in the national football league (nfl) for 20 seasons. [3] a member of the new orleans saints for most of his career, brees is second all time in career passing yards, career touchdown passes, career pass completions, and career completion percentage. (born 1979). american gridiron football quarterback drew brees led the new orleans saints of the national football league (nfl) to the team’s first super bowl championship (2010). drew christopher brees was born on january 15, 1979, in dallas, texas. he was a standout high school football player in austin, texas, leading his team. Drew brees was a three year starter at purdue university in west lafayette, indiana, where he set school and big ten conference records for almost every major career passing statistic, including passing yards and touchdowns. in his senior season he led the purdue boilermakers to the 2001 rose bowl, their first appearance in that game in 34 years.
